From the maker of the film, Inside Job, everything you didn’t want to know about the World Financial Crisis. He concentrates not just on what has been done but how these same financiers have ridden the storm, continuing to draw in obscene amounts of money and emerge unchallenged and out of gaol. It’s a book to make you despair and to make you angry, everyone should read it to find out how we’re being screwed by the financial elite – the criminal elite as Ferguson would have it.
